What it is, How it works

Hair analysis has emerged as a useful instrument for identifying drug and alcohol consumption. Hair captures a prolonged record of substance use by embedding biomarkers within the strands of emerging hair. When obtained near the scalp, hair can offer a period of detection for alcohol and drugs extending up to about 90 days. It's straightforward to collect, relatively challenging to tamper with, and simple to transport.

An ideal sample consists of a 1.5-inch segment from around 200 hair strands (approximately the thickness of a #2 pencil) closest to the scalp, equaling 100mg, perfect for analysis and verification. Larger tests like EtG and over 10 panels need 150mg of material. It's advisable to measure the sample on a jeweler’s scale. If there's no scalp hair, an equivalent mass of body hair may be gathered. Mention of head hair specifically pertains to scalp hair. Body hair includes all other variants (facial, underarm, etc.).

Process Overview

The drug testing result processing involves four key phases: Accessioning, Screening, Extraction, and Confirmation.

Accessioning includes the sample's preliminary handling within the lab system. This step ensures correct sealing and transport of the sample, assigns a unique LAN (Laboratory Accessioning Number), and fills in additional data absent in an electronic chain of custody system.

Screening performs a rapid, initial evaluation for illicit substances. While cost-efficient for ruling out drug use in most cases, any positive screens need further validation for legal acceptability. Samples deemed presumptively positive in Screening mandate a follow-up confirmation.

When a presumptive positive outcome occurs in Screening, more hair is withdrawn from the original sample for Extraction. This stage involves extracting drugs from hair at much lower levels compared to other methods (e.g., urine or saliva), rendering hair testing the most complex to conduct.

Confirmation of any positive screen results deploys techniques like GC/MS, GC/MS/MS, or LC/MS/MS. Before undergoing confirmation, all presumptive positive samples are cleaned as necessary. The comprehensive lab process from Accessioning to Confirmation undergoes evaluation under CAP (College of American Pathologists) Hair guidelines and ISO / IEC 17025 accreditation standards.

Benefits of hair drug evaluation:

  • Extended detection span: Hair tests reveal drug consumption for up to 90 days, versus the shorter detection window of urine tests.
  • Hard to manipulate: The reliability of hair drug testing is enhanced by its resistance to cheating.
  • Offers usage history: It reveals patterns of drug use over time, unlike tests that focus on recent usage alone.

Drawbacks:

  • Recent use detection limitation: Drugs take around 5-7 days to appear in hair samples.
  • Expense: Hair drug evaluations are typically pricier than alternate testing methods.
  • Result fluctuations: Individual differences like hair color and growth rates can influence drug metabolite levels in hair.

Note: Although often called "hair follicle tests", this testing examines the hair strand itself, not the follicle beneath the scalp.

What's New In Hair Follicle Drug Testing according to the Hair Drug Testing Experts

With its multidisciplinary nature, hair testing brings together researchers, scientists, and experts from various domains to develop innovative techniques, explore new methodologies, and address emerging concerns, responding to the ever-evolving challenges of drug abuse, therapeutic drug monitoring, and environmental exposures to pollutants.

The joint meeting of the Society of Hair Testing (SoHT) and the Italian Group of Forensic Toxicologists (GTFI) was organized in Verona, June 8–10, 2022, and hosted by the Legal Medicine team of the Verona University Hospital, directed by Franco Tagliaro together with Federica Bortolotti and Rossella Gottardo.

It served as a prominent platform for knowledge exchange and collaboration, facilitating groundbreaking advancements in hair testing and analysis. In this special issue of Drug Testing and Analysis, we aim to showcase the remarkable manuscripts presented at this significant event, shedding light on the latest research and highlighting the future directions in this field.

Novel Analytical Techniques: The Verona meeting witnessed the unveiling of cutting-edge analytical techniques, offering enhanced sensitivity, selectivity, and accuracy for drug testing. Remarkable advancements in sample preparation, detection, and identification of drug compounds have been presented. The manuscripts in this section presented novel approaches, such as multianalyte methods and on-line preparation which can enable rapid analysis and improve thorough forensic investigations.

Biomarkers and Pharmacokinetics: The identification and validation of reliable biomarkers and pharmacokinetic studies are fundamental aspects of drug testing and analysis. The impact of hair treatments on the oxidation/decomposition of drugs in hair was also explored, as the long-term fate of drugs incorporated in the keratin matrix. Furthermore, the SoHT meeting in Verona featured research on the identification and quantification of alcohol abuse biomarkers, their stability, and their correlation with exposure and other biomarkers.

Forensic Applications and Interpretation: One of the vital objectives of hair testing is its application in forensic investigations and legal proceedings. The SoHT meeting in Verona emphasized the significance of rigorous interpretation of analytical results and the need for standardized protocols. Manuscripts in this section present advancements in forensic toxicology, and have explored the challenges posed by emerging designer drugs and strategies to combat their proliferation. The pitfalls encountered when the exogenous/endogenous nature of a substance is questioned were presented and discussed. The special issue presents also manuscripts that delve into the ethical implications of drug testing in drug facilitated sexual assaults.

Clinical Applications of hair testing are witnessed by the insight on environmental tobacco smoke exposure, assessed by hair analysis in a population of students and the study of in utero-exposure to drugs of abuse through neonatal hair analysis. Exposure to drugs was also important in cases of child abuse/neglect, when the clinical purpose of hair testing merge with its forensic applications.

The legal framework surrounding hair testing and the achievement of guidelines to ensure fairness, accuracy, and confidentiality in drug testing practices have also been discussed,and the SoHT consensus on general hair testing and testing for drugs of abuse was presented at the meeting and published as a Letter to the Editor.

Frequently Asked Questions

A hair follicle drug test analyzes a small sample of hair to detect a history of drug use over time. Because drug metabolites are incorporated into hair as it grows, this method can show patterns of use instead of just recent exposure. It is frequently used for legal and court requirements, long-term monitoring, and high-trust workforce screening.
Standard hair drug testing typically reflects drug use over approximately a 90-day period, based on the length of hair collected at the time of testing. Longer hair can sometimes reflect a longer time frame, and extremely short hair can reduce that window.
Hair drug testing commonly screens for marijuana/THC, cocaine, opiates/opioids, amphetamines/methamphetamines, and PCP. In many cases, additional expanded panels may be requested to include other substances.
